From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.44 [gcide]:

Amazon \Am"a*zon\, noun [L., fr. Gr. ?.]

1. One of a fabulous race of female warriors in Scythia; hence, a female warrior.

2. A tall, strong, masculine woman; a virago.

3. (Zo["o]l.) A name numerous species of South American parrots of the genus {Chrysotis}

{Amazon ant} (Zo["o]l.), a species of ant ({Polyergus rufescens}), of Europe and America. They seize by conquest the larv[ae] and nymphs of other species and make slaves of them in their own nests.

From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:

amazon

noun

1: a large strong and aggressive woman [syn: {virago}]

2: (Greek mythology) one of a nation of women warriors of Scythia (who burned off the right breast in order to use a bow and arrow more effectively)

3: a major South American river; flows into the South Atlantic; the world's 2nd longest river (4000 miles) [syn: {Amazon River}]

4: mainly green tropical American parrots
